This image was captured at the BPN Gatorland GTG. This snowy egret is actually chasing down a piece of delicious hotdog that owner Mike Godwin was tossing for both the birds and gators. Cloned and masked out some white refections of nearby birds and a crop.
Mark III, 70-200mm f2.8 @ 140 (f2.8@140) mm, f2.8, EC-2/3.
